Says “good momentum” from market based fees in Q4. Says showing “good discipline” on expenses. Says kept headcount flat for 2025. Says “ample capacity” for balance sheet growth. Says every business segment recorded higher average loans on a y/y basis in Q4. Seeing “encouraging momentum” in asset management, management fees, investment banking, and sales and trading. Expects that momentum to continue. Expects “seasonal strength” in sales and trading activity in Q1. Expects “continued stability” in net charge-offs. Says investment banking fees showed “good momentum,” and pipeline “remains strong.” Comments taken from Q4 earnings conference call.
